IP Analysis definition

IP Analysis means a freedom-to-operate search and review of Third Party and Anacor’s intellectual property related to the composition, use, manufacture, and commercialization of the proposed Project Compound (or product containing or comprising a Project Compound), which search and review shall include analysis of the scaffold structure of the applicable Project Compound and which shall be appropriate and reasonable in light of (i) the phase of development of the Project Compound, (ii) the intended use of such compound, and (iii) the Global Access requirements of the Foundation.
